BBC Maestro offers the best advice from the most accomplished experts who deliver it in palatable and easy to understand short lesson chunks. I can’t believe the range of lessons there are. I have taken many lessons in writing, my main interest, but have also taken courses in the art of influence from a secret service office, stand up from Billy Connolly, singing from Eric Vetro, and I am currently enjoying public speaking with Richard Green. I put the programmes up on my large screen TV , so it’s just like having a friendly tutor in the room with you. You can download PDF notes too which is great. I enjoy all the lessons in the knowledge that my tutor is probably the best or one of the best, in their field, in the world.

I've not yet finished my course, but so far, I'm really enjoying it. Great value for money, in terms of time, although I did buy on an offer. It's great to tap into the expertise of the 'tutor' - although one feels a little at sea when being set tasks, because nobody will be able to advise! The filming and delivery is great - you feel like you're in a personal lecture, and the course notes are a great resource. It must be working because I missed my coach to London this morning, because I was - as advised by the lovely Jojo Moyes - lost in thought about my plot and characters! (I won't be billing you/her for compensation...)
